The MZI-001 is a fiber pigtailed compact Mach-Zehnder interferometer, based on freespace optics, for detecting changes in optical frequency. The device comes with two fast photodetectors for the balanced detection of the two complementary outputs of the interferometer.
This patented device comes in a package as small as 85 × 60 × 10 mm for lasers with coherence lengths less than 10 meters. Devices for coherence lengths in the kilometer range can be custom made in a larger package, with nominal customization fees.

GPCs' PM coils can be wound with different winding patterns such as quadrupole, octupole, or other types to minimize the Shupe effect, which degrades the performance of a fiber gyro under temperature-varying conditions.
The Faraday rotator mirror is a fiber optic polarization rotation mirror designed for fiber optic networks and measurement applications. The state of polarization (SOP) of the reflected light is rotated 90 degrees from that of the input light.
